WSO2 API Manager 项目推荐
项目基础介绍和主要编程语言
WSO2 API Manager 是一个功能强大的平台,用于创建、管理、消费和监控 Web API。它结合了经过验证的 SOA 最佳实践与现代 API 管理原则,以解决企业在 API 供应、治理和集成方面的广泛挑战。该项目主要使用 Java 编程语言开发,基于 WSO2 Carbon 框架构建,该框架是一个模块化的中间件平台。
项目核心功能
WSO2 API Manager 包含多个松散耦合的模块,每个模块都提供了特定的功能:
- API Publisher:允许 API 发布者轻松定义 API 并使用强大的治理模型进行管理,包括版本控制和生命周期管理。
- API Developer Portal:API 消费者可以在此门户中发现已发布的生产就绪 API,并通过唯一的 API 密钥安全可靠地访问它们。
- API Gateway:提供强大的工具来保护和控制单个 API 的负载。
- API Key Manager:管理和分发 API 密钥。
- API Traffic Manager:监控和管理 API 流量。
项目最近更新的功能
WSO2 API Manager 最近更新的功能包括:
- API 生命周期管理:增强了 API 从创建到退役的全生命周期管理功能,包括发布、阻止、弃用和退役。
- API 安全增强:支持 OAuth2 标准进行 API 访问,包括隐式、授权码、客户端、SAML 和 IWA 授权类型。
- API 流量控制:改进了 API 的速率限制和节流策略,支持按消费者进行控制。
- 开发者社区管理:增强了开发者社区的自注册和账户管理功能,支持通过评论和评分与 API 互动。
- 多租户支持:改进了多租户 API 管理功能,支持为多个客户提供 API 管理服务。
通过这些更新,WSO2 API Manager 进一步提升了其在 API 管理领域的竞争力,为企业提供了更加全面和灵活的 API 管理解决方案。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考



